Coordinated ISIS Attacks Strike Paris, Killing 130

In the wake of earlier ISIS activities in Europe and the Middle East, a cell of operatives planned simultaneous strikes in the French capital. On the evening of November 13, 2015, suicide bombings occurred near the Stade de France during a soccer match attended by President François Hollande. Gunmen then attacked cafes, restaurants, and the Bataclan concert hall, taking hostages in a prolonged siege. French security forces responded with raids that ended the Bataclan standoff. The attacks killed 130 people and wounded hundreds more, marking the deadliest terrorist incident in France since World War II.

Why it matters: The Paris attacks accelerated European counterterrorism measures, including enhanced intelligence sharing and military involvement in Syria and Iraq. They also influenced debates on migration, security, and civil liberties across the continent while prompting global solidarity campaigns against ISIS.
